refactor: fix static method warnings, hard-coded credentials, and Annotated type hints
- Add @staticmethod to 9 test methods in test_external_integrations.py that don't use self (PYL-R0201) - Extract hard-coded password literals to constants in 6 test files to resolve S2068 warnings (fixtures_integration, test_imap_tasks, test_upload_tasks, test_upload_webdav_comprehensive, test_upload_webdav_integration, test_views_coverage) - Migrate Form() dependency injection to Annotated type hints in dropbox.py, google_drive.py, onedrive.py (Sonar fastapi convention) Co-authored-by: christianlouis <361235+christianlouis@users.noreply.github.com>
